The Axcel Programmes

Future-Ready Skills Taught as a Subject

What makes an Axcel education different is that future-ready skills are taught as dedicated subjects across every year level. Our 2026 framework (NF APP) delivers:

Next Futurist

Students look at where the world is heading and what that means for people, work and the planet.

They explore emerging trends and turn them into ideas of their own.

In the New Product Innovation strand, students invent products through observation, experimentation and applying what they have learned in Science moving from “what if” to a working prototype.

Financial Intelligence

Students keep their own books.

They record and manage real financial transactions, and learn why savings function as capital rather than as money left over.

Alongside the bookkeeping, students play the CashFlow board game, which turns decisions about income, expenses, debt and investment into something they can see and feel

AI in Action

Students use AI as an everyday working tool, responsibly and out in the open. 

The Axcel AI Tutor helps them strengthen their Malay and English  supporting essay writing, explaining new vocabulary and giving feedback they can act on straight away. 

It sits alongside our student e-library, so help with reading and writing is available whenever they need it, not only in class.

Problem Solving

Problem solving is a practical skill, and like any practical skill it improves with repetition. 

Students are taught structured strategies for breaking a problem down, testing approaches and recognising when to change tack. 

As the mathematician George Pólya wrote, solving problems is a practical art like swimming or playing the piano you can only learn it by imitation and practice.

Pitching & Presentation

Presenting is now a normal part of school life at Axcel, individually and in groups, in class and at events.

Axcel is an approved TED-Ed Club, a global programme that supports students in discovering, exploring and presenting their own big ideas as short TED-style talks.

Students learn to hold a room, structure an argument and answer the question they were actually asked.

These come to life through hands-on projects and simulations where students apply every skill in a single, real build.
